XLSB dosyasına şifre nasıl eklenir

Sheetize XLSB Şifre Ayarlayıcı .NET API’si, bir Excel ikili çalışma kitabına şifre koruması eklemek için basit ama güçlü bir yol sunar; tüm sayfalar, grafikler ve biçimlendirmeler korunur. Bu, bir dosyayı paylaşmadan önce güvence altına almanız veya şifreli Excel dosyaları gerektiren işlem hatlarına entegre etmeniz gerektiğinde kullanışlıdır.

Ana Özellikler

XLSB’ye Şifre Uygula

Kullanıcı tarafından belirlenen bir şifreyle mevcut bir XLSB dosyasını şifreleyin. Koruma, dosyanın açılmasını ve isteğe bağlı olarak düzenleme, yazdırma ve yapı üzerinde kısıtlamaları kapsar.

Biçimlendirme ve Nesneleri Koru

Şifreleme sonrasında tüm hücre stilleri, formüller, tablolar, grafikler ve görseller aynı kalır.

Akış Desteği

Büyük çalışma kitaplarını akış biçiminde koruyarak bellek kullanımını düşük tutar; çok sayıda dosyanın toplu işlenmesi için idealdir.

Ayrıntılı Talimatlar

XLSB Şifreleme İş Akışı

Sheetize ile bir XLSB dosyasına şifre koymak için aşağıdaki adımları izleyin:

  1. Koruyucuyu Başlat: SpreadsheetLocker sınıfının bir örneğini oluşturun.
  2. Seçenekleri Yapılandır: İstenen şifre ve koruma bayraklarını (ör. nesneleri düzenlemeye izin ver, yazdırmaya izin ver) içeren LockerSaveOptions nesnesini ayarlayın.
  3. Dosya Yollarını Belirle: Kaynak XLSB dosyasının ve şifreli XLSB’nin kaydedileceği hedef konumun yollarını verin.
  4. Koruma İşlemini Çalıştır: Hazırladığınız yükleme ve koruma seçenekleriyle Process metodunu çağırın.

Örnek – Şifreli bir XLSB dosyasını açma

using Sheetize;
 var loadOptions = new UnlockerLoadOptions
 {
     InputFile = "Baby_growth_tracker.xlsx",
     Password = "Test"
 };
 var saveOptions = new SaveOptions
 {
     OutputFile = "E:\\",
     
 };
 SpreadsheetUnlocker.Process(loadOptions, saveOptions);

Örnek – Yazma koruması şifresiyle bir XLSB dosyasını açma

using Sheetize;

 var loadOptions = new UnlockerLoadOptions
 {
     InputFile = "Baby_growth_tracker.xlsx",
     PasswordOfWriteProtection = "Test"
 };
 var saveOptions = new SaveOptions
 {
     OutputFile = "E:\\",
     
 };
SpreadsheetUnlocker.Process(loadOptions, saveOptions);

Genişletilmiş Biçim Desteği

  • Sheetize, bir çalışma kitabından oluşturulan CSV, TSV ve HTML dışa aktarımlarına da şifre koruması ekleyebilir (oluşan dosyalar şifreli bir ZIP içinde paketlenir).

Bu yetenekler sayesinde Sheetize, bir kezlik bir script ya da binlerce elektronik tabloyu günlük olarak güvence altına alan üretim‑düzeyi bir hizmet olsun, XLSB şifre korumasını zahmetsizce sağlar.

 Türkçe